在Python编程语言中,和、差、积、商是基本的算术运算,也是日常编程中不可或缺的部分,本文将详细为大家介绍如何在Python中表示和、差、积、商,并通过实例帮助大家更好地理解和掌握这些运算。
我们来了解一下和、差、积、商的定义:
1、和(Sum):将两个或多个数值相加的结果。
2、差(Difference):将两个数值相减的结果。
3、积(Product):将两个或多个数值相乘的结果。
4、商(Quotient):将一个数值除以另一个数值的结果。
以下是如何在Python中表示这些运算:
和(Sum)
在Python中,我们可以使用加号(+)表示和,加号可以用于整数、浮点数、复数等类型的数值相加。
示例:求和 a = 5 b = 3 sum_result = a + b print("和为:", sum_result)
在上面的代码中,我们定义了两个变量a
和b
,分别赋值为5和3,我们使用加号将它们相加,并将结果赋值给变量sum_result
,打印出结果。
差(Difference)
在Python中,我们可以使用减号(-)表示差,减号同样可以用于整数、浮点数、复数等类型的数值相减。
示例:求差 a = 5 b = 3 difference_result = a - b print("差为:", difference_result)
在这个例子中,我们还是使用了变量a
和b
,并通过减号计算它们的差,将结果赋值给difference_result
。
积(Product)
Python中,我们使用星号(*)表示积,星号可以用于多种数值类型的乘法运算。
示例:求积 a = 5 b = 3 product_result = a * b print("积为:", product_result)
这里,我们依然使用a
和b
两个变量,通过星号计算它们的积,并将结果赋值给product_result
。
商(Quotient)
在Python中,我们使用斜杠(/)表示商,斜杠可以用于整数、浮点数等类型的除法运算。
示例:求商 a = 5 b = 3 quotient_result = a / b print("商为:", quotient_result)
在这个例子中,我们用斜杠计算a
除以b
的商,并将结果赋值给quotient_result
。
进阶用法
以下是Python中一些关于和、差、积、商的进阶用法:
- 连续运算:Python支持连续运算,如下所示:
示例:连续运算 result = (5 + 3) * 2 - 4 / 2 print("结果为:", result)
- 使用内置函数:Python提供了许多内置函数,如sum()
用于求和,可以方便地处理列表、元组等数据类型。
示例:使用sum()函数求和 numbers = [1, 2, 3, 4, 5] sum_result = sum(numbers) print("列表的和为:", sum_result)
- 处理异常:在进行除法运算时,可能会遇到除数为0的情况,为了避免程序崩溃,我们可以使用异常处理。
示例:处理除法异常 a = 5 b = 0 try: quotient_result = a / b except ZeroDivisionError: print("错误:除数不能为0")
通过以上内容,相信大家对Python中的和、差、积、商有了更深入的了解,掌握这些基本运算,对于进一步学习Python编程具有重要意义,在日常编程过程中,灵活运用这些运算,可以解决许多实际问题。